**Checklist item 14 — Inventory reconciliation job (Stockweave).** Confirm the nightly reconciliation job in the Marrowgate cluster ran within its window and that variance reports above 0.5% triggered a ticket. Spot-check three runs from the past month; make sure the job's service account can't write to the ledger tables, only the staging ones. If anything smells off — missing runs, silent failures, suspicious manual overrides — flag it and loop in the accountable owner named below.

approver of tawip-bagap = Holdor Silath

We raised the default bucketing salt rotation interval because frequent rotation was reshuffling long-running experiments and corrupting their cohorts mid-flight. We also changed the fallback assignment from "control" to "excluded" so that failures no longer inflate the control arm, and tightened the cache TTL on assignment lookups to reduce stale exposure after a ramp change. Anyone adding experiments should understand these before overriding. The new defaults shipped with this release are as follows.

config for kadug-yahop:
quenwyn:
  pin: 2459
  metrics_host: metrics.quenwyn.lumicsys.internal
  tenant: julax
  seal: seal_0d5ead96

The waveform preview in Clipforge renders from a downsampled peak file rather than the raw audio, generated at upload time by the Brindle worker pool. This keeps scrubbing responsive even on hour-long sessions, at the cost of a few seconds of preprocessing. For the release, we froze the downsampling parameters after testing against Orla's podcast corpus — changing them invalidates every cached peak file. The shipped constants are these.

limits module of fafog-tawef:
CAPS = {
    "belath": 369,
    "queneth": 818,
    "ralwyn": 169,
    "goriel": 1004,
    "novvan": 808,
}